A FRIEND of mine recently underwent a successful hip operation at Arrowe Park Hospital.
But he has since mentioned that when he arrived at 6.50am for a 7am admission appointment, he found more than 35 other people already in one of the waiting areas and all chairs were occupied.
Is there no better way of treating patients than to call in at around the same time so early in the morning?
I hope it just gives a clue to the hospital’s busy workload.
Keith Crowden, Upton.
